#include "DnsResolver.h"
#include <android-base/logging.h>
#include <android-base/properties.h>
#include <resolv.h>
#include "DnsProxyListener.h"
#include "DnsResolverService.h"
#include "resolv_private.h"
bool resolv_init(const ResolverNetdCallbacks& callbacks) {
android::base::InitLogging(/*argv=*/nullptr);
android::base::SetDefaultTag("libnetd_resolv");
LOG(INFO) << __func__ << "Initializing resolver";
const std::string logSeverityStr =
android::base::GetProperty("persist.sys.nw_dns_resolver_log", "WARNING");
android::base::SetMinimumLogSeverity(logSeverityStrToEnum(logSeverityStr));
android::net::gResNetdCallbacks = callbacks;
android::net::gDnsResolv = android::net::DnsResolver::getInstance();
return android::net::gDnsResolv->start();
}
namespace android {
namespace net {
namespace {
bool verifyCallbacks() {
return gResNetdCallbacks.check_calling_permission && gResNetdCallbacks.get_network_context &&
gResNetdCallbacks.log;
}
} // namespace
DnsResolver* gDnsResolv = nullptr;
ResolverNetdCallbacks gResNetdCallbacks;
DnsResolver* DnsResolver::getInstance() {
// Instantiated on first use.
static DnsResolver instance;
return &instance;
}
bool DnsResolver::start() {
if (!verifyCallbacks()) {
LOG(ERROR) << __func__ << "Callback verification failed";
return false;
}
if (mDnsProxyListener.startListener()) {
PLOG(ERROR) << __func__ << "Unable to start DnsProxyListener";
return false;
}
binder_status_t ret;
if ((ret = DnsResolverService::start()) != STATUS_OK) {
LOG(ERROR) << __func__ << "Unable to start DnsResolverService: " << ret;
return false;
}
return true;
}
} // namespace net
} // namespace android
